## Session Handling — Offline Mode (Fernbark Survey)

Fernbark caches survey sessions locally when connectivity drops. Each session gets a local sequence number; on reconnect, the sync worker replays entries in order and resolves conflicts server-side by last-write-wins. Sessions expire after 72 hours offline, after which surveyors must re-authenticate. New team members should test sync behavior against the sandbox environment only. Sandbox sync calls require authentication, so include the bearer token below in every request.

portal login ticket: eyJhbGciOiJIUzI1NiIsInR5cCI6IkpXVCJ9.eyJzdWIiOiI6jvuNyIn0.lprGxrad

**Q: Where is the evacuation chair stored, and how do we get to it?**

The evacuation chair for the Larkspur Building is kept in the stairwell cupboard on Level 4, beside the east fire exit. Team assistants are responsible for checking the cupboard seal during the monthly floor walk and logging it with Facilities. The cupboard stays locked at all times to prevent tampering. If the seal is broken, report it before relocking. To open the cupboard, enter the code below on the keypad.

turnstile pass: bdg-YEOZLM-79341408

Heads up: if the Lintrock baseline file in the Quarrow repo drifts from main, CI fails with a "stale baseline" error even when the code is fine. Quick fix is to regenerate the baseline on a clean checkout and re-push. If a customer build is blocked, confirm the failing run matches the token below before escalating.

build token for yadug-yagag: htk21_c863c33eb8b82c0c9c152